NUT 3290 - Lifecycle Nutrition for Majors

3(3 + 0)

Prerequisite: NUT 3140

This course is designed to increase the nutrition major’s knowledge about the physiological, psychological, sociological, and cultural factors which influence nutritional needs and eating habits throughout the life cycle with a focus on evidence-based practices.  Nutrient requirements, dietary planning guidelines, and techniques for assessing nutritional status will be presented for the following life stages: preconception, pregnancy, lactation, infancy, childhood, adolescence, and aging.

 Note: Students cannot take both NUT 3290 and NUT 3050 for credit.
